一、AliCloud微服务简介1、基础描述Alibaba-Cloud致力于提供微服务开发的一站式解决方案。此项目包含开发分布式应用微服务的必需组件,方便开发者通过SpringCloud编程模型轻松使用这些组件来开发分布式应用服务。只需要添加一些注解和少量配置,就可以将SpringCloud应用接入阿里微服务解决方案,通过阿里中间件来迅速搭建分布式应用系统。2、核心功能服务限流降级默认支持 WebS
转载
2024-10-28 09:34:23
8阅读
一、环境开发工具:IntelliJ Idea JDK 1.8 Spring boot 2.3.12.RELEASE spring cloud Alibaba 2.2.7.RELEASE openfeign 2.2.9.RELEASE二、程序目录可以通过开发工具中的maven、spring initializr等进行项目创建。内容包括:父工程、两个子工程。结构如下图:①父工程,该工程仅是pom工程,
转载
2024-04-07 06:45:13
56阅读
微服务环境搭建我们本次是使用的电商项目中的商品、订单、用户为案例进行讲解。2.1 案例准备2.1.1 技术选型maven: 3.3.9 数据库: MySQL 5.7 持久层: SpingData Jpa 其他: SpringCloud Alibaba 技术栈2.1.2 模块设计springcloud-alibaba 父工程shop-common 公共模块【实体类】shop-user 用户
转载
2023-10-06 14:02:09
127阅读
1、需求当前的需求是有一个微服务架构的后端提供接口,模拟数据返回给前端,后端暂不需要实现业务逻辑。 由此需求为:可创建微服务,有配置中心,有服务注册,有统一网关,支持服务间调用,可生成API文档。 微服务我们选用当前较火的SpringClouldAlibaba。 注册与配置中心使用nacos。 负载均衡使用ribbon。 网关使用SpringClould gateway。 服务调用使用Spring
转载
2024-02-23 08:28:39
42阅读
《深入理解 Spring Cloud 与微服务构建》第四章 Dubbo 文章目录《深入理解 Spring Cloud 与微服务构建》第四章 Dubbo一、Dubbo 简介二、与 Spring Cloud 对比 一、Dubbo 简介Dubbo 是阿里巴巴开源的一个分布式服务框架,致力于提供高性能和透明化的 RPC 远程服务调用方案,以及 SOA 服务治理方案。Dubbo 广泛应用于阿里巴巴的各大站点
转载
2024-09-02 15:13:37
37阅读
架构模式SpringCloudAlibaba+Nacos简单说一下选型原因我们知道有一套微服务叫做Dubbo+Zookeeper,Dubbo是阿里的,但是后来阿里停止了对Dubbo的维护,并把Dubbo共享给了Apache,在这个节骨眼上,SpringCloud趁虚而入,于是,在微服务的领域火了起来,他的一套架构是Netflix公司的支持,包括Eureka注册中心等,但是后来Eureka停止了更新
转载
2023-11-16 10:13:58
55阅读
目录1.1 系统架构演变1.1.1 单体应用架构优点:缺点:1.1.2 垂直应用架构优点:缺点:1.1.3 分布式架构优点:缺点:1.1.4 SOA架构优点:缺点:1.1.5 微服务架构优点:缺点:1.2 微服务架构介绍1.2.1 微服务架构的常见问题1.2.2 微服务架构的常见概念1.2.2.1 服务治理区别与联系: 1.2.2.3 服务网关1.2.2.4 服务容错 1.2.
转载
2024-02-04 00:30:17
170阅读
目录前言一、微服务介绍?二、spring cloud alibaba介绍三、微服务组件总结前言随着互联网的飞速发展,微服务化是未来的发展趋势,因此我们必须对它要有充分的了解。一、微服务介绍?微服务(或微服务架构)是一种云原生架构方法,其中单个应用程序由许多松散耦合且可独立部署的较小组件或服务组成。这些服务通常有自己的堆栈,包括数据库和数据模型;通过REST API,事件流和消息代理的组合相互通信;
转载
2024-04-03 12:26:56
26阅读
SpringCloudAlibaba随笔目录一、SpringCloudAlibaba项目之父工程搭建二、SpringCloudAlibaba项目之Nacos搭建及服务注册三、SpringCloudAlibaba项目之生产者与消费者四、SpringCloudAlibaba项目之Ribbon负载均衡五、SpringCloudAlibaba项目之OpenFeign远程调用六、SpringCloudAli
转载
2023-07-07 19:00:17
206阅读
Spring Cloud Alibaba 也是微服务开发一站式解决方案,为什么说也是呢?cloud alibaba出来之前,有Spring Cloud生态,其实Cloud Alibaba也是基于Spring Cloud的抽象的分布式系统开发工具包。它包含开发分布式微服务应’用的必须组件。 主要包含 : Nacos : 服务发现、注册中心与配置中心角色。 Sentinel : 流量控制、熔断降级、系
转载
2023-11-27 21:12:48
93阅读
目录1. 案例准备1.1 技术选型1.2 模块设计 1.3 微服务调用2 创建父工程3.创建底层数据服务3.1 创建magic-repository服务3.2 创建实体类3.3 创建 Mapper 4. 创建用户微服务 4.1创建magic-user项目4.2 创建主启动类4.3 创建配置文件5. 创建订单微服务和商品微服务6.实际代码运行测试&
转载
2023-08-30 09:53:18
485阅读
从微服务框架到微服务生态,这是微服务发展的必然趋势,也是Dubbo社区满足开发者更高效的构建微服务体系期望的使命和担当。-> 公众号对话框内发送“生态”,获取直播PPT。-> 点击文末阅读原文,参加广州站沙龙,和Dubbo社区成员面对面。近期,Apache Dubbo PPMC 望陶(社区昵称:ralf0131)做了主题为《首次直播揭秘 Apache Dubbo Ecosystem:从
文章目录前言I、微服务与Spring CloudII、Nacos 注册中心III、Spring Cloud Alibaba Nacos 实战1、新建父工程2、新建demo-a 服务3、新建 demo-b 服务4、实现服务调用:传统方式5、实现服务调用:Nacos+Ribbon方式总结最后 前言Spring Cloud Alibaba微服务组件,是市面上是比较主流的微服务组件,同时有着阿里巴巴官方
转载
2023-11-30 22:20:21
237阅读
一、项目 - New - Module二、选择Maven - jdk- Next三、修改Name为gateway - 查看GroupId是否正确 - Finish四、修改pom.xml文件<dependencies>
<!--集成公共模块-->
<dependency>
<groupId>com
转载
2024-04-03 16:03:37
247阅读
目录Spring Cloud Alibaba注册中心-NacosNacos下载以及安装Windows 环境演示:单机启动 2、集群模式Springboot服务搭建一、新建微服务父项目1、new project 选择maven2、填写项目基本信息,完成parent项目初始化 3、删除不需要的src文件夹二、新建微服务1、new module(可以选择Spring)&nb
转载
2023-11-30 22:18:40
201阅读
说在前面Spring Cloud Alibaba 致力于提供微服务开发的一站式解决方案。此项目包含开发分布式应用微服务的必需组件,方便开发者通过 Spring Cloud 编程模型轻松使用这些组件来开发分布式应用服务。依托 Spring Cloud Alibaba,您只需要添加一些注解和少量配置,就可以将 Spring Cloud 应用接入阿里微服务解决方案,通过阿里中间件来迅速搭建分布式应用系统
转载
2024-04-12 11:23:35
26阅读
springcloud项目搭建上次通过springcloud搭建了注册中心微服务,紧接上文我们来搭建微服务之前服务调用项目,分别新建commerce-core(核心依赖模块)、commerce-exception(统一异常处理中心)、commerce-shop(商品服务模块),将commerce-shop服务注册到Nacos注册中心。完成商品服务发现微服务通信同步通信RESTful API:RES
转载
2023-11-20 14:07:07
113阅读
目录儿二、SpringCloud技术栈三、环境搭建3.1 开发环境搭建3.2 安装部署mysql3.3 创建 SpringBoot 项目3.3.1 简介3.3.2 构建项目3.3.3 热部署3.4 建立 Spring Cloud Alibaba 模板项目3.4.1创建父项目四、服务中心、配置中心-Nacos4.1 Nacos 简介4.2 Nacos下载安装4.3 使用Nacos的服务注册中心功能
转载
2023-10-29 08:18:47
22阅读
一、引言1.1 什么是SpringCloud?(Dubbo, Dubbox,SpringCloud Netflix(Eureka/Hystrix/SpringCloud Config/zuul/Feign),SpringCloud Alibaba)SpringCloud是基于SpringBoot的一整套实现微服务的框架。他提供了微服务开发所需的配置管理、服务发现、断路器、智能路由、微代理、控制总线
转载
2024-01-29 10:48:49
194阅读
SpingCloud Alibaba实战第一篇,介绍微服务架构的演进,以及“SpirngCloud 2.0”——Sprin、
原创
2021-12-29 14:17:01
170阅读